    Understanding the Calculation

    The most straightforward way to calculate the number of days since June 9th is to use a date calculator or a calendar. However, understanding the underlying principles allows for manual calculation and a deeper appreciation of the process. Several factors affect the calculation:

    • Leap Years: Leap years, occurring every four years (with exceptions for century years not divisible by 400), add an extra day (February 29th) to the year, affecting the total count. The presence or absence of leap years significantly impacts the accuracy of manual calculations over longer periods.

    • Number of Days in Each Month: The varying number of days in each month (28/29 in February, 30 in April, June, September, and November, and 31 in the other months) necessitates careful consideration. This makes a simple multiplication approach inaccurate.

    • Starting Date: The starting date—June 9th—is crucial. The calculation begins from this specific point in time.

    Methods of Calculation

    Several methods exist to determine the number of days since June 9th:

    • Using a Date Calculator: Online date calculators and many spreadsheet programs (like Microsoft Excel or Google Sheets) offer easy tools to determine the difference between two dates. Simply input June 9th as the starting date and the current date, and the calculator will instantly provide the number of days. This method is the most efficient for practical purposes.

    • Manual Calculation: While more time-consuming, manual calculation provides a deeper understanding. This involves:

      • Determining the number of days remaining in June: Subtract the day of the month from the total number of days in June (30).
      • Calculating the number of days in subsequent months: Add the number of days in each month following June until the current month. Remember to account for leap years.
      • Adding the current day's number: Add the number of days that have passed in the current month.

    Example: Calculating Days Since June 9th, 2024 (as of October 26th, 2024)

    1. Days remaining in June: 30 - 9 = 21 days
    2. Days in July: 31 days
    3. Days in August: 31 days
    4. Days in September: 30 days
    5. Days in October (until October 26th): 26 days

    Total: 21 + 31 + 31 + 30 + 26 = 139 days

    Practical Applications

    The ability to calculate the number of days since a specific date has several practical applications across various fields:

    • Project Management: Tracking project deadlines, milestones, and task completion times. Understanding the elapsed time helps in efficient project management and identifying potential delays.

    • Financial Accounting: Calculating interest accrual periods, loan repayment schedules, and investment returns. Accurate date calculations are essential for precise financial reporting.

    • Legal Proceedings: Determining the time elapsed since an event occurred, crucial in legal cases involving statutes of limitations, contract expirations, or other time-sensitive legal matters.

    • Scientific Research: Measuring the duration of experiments, tracking data collection periods, and analyzing temporal patterns in scientific observations. Precise dating is fundamental for reproducibility and reliable data analysis.

    • Personal Use: Tracking personal milestones (anniversaries, birthdays), managing personal finances, scheduling appointments, or simply satisfying curiosity about the time elapsed since a particular event.
